The Hotel Jelgava is ideally situated in the very centre of the city, just a few steps from Jelgava Palace and just a 10-minute walk from Jelgava's bus station.
It is close to the city's commercial centre, shopping centres, bars and night clubs, as well as the main tourist attractions.
The property's Central Cafe Jelgava restaurant serves European and traditional Latvian cuisines. During the summer season guests can relax at the Bird Garden summer terrace.
Hotel Jelgava is a 10-minute walk from the city beach, on the bank of the River Lielupe.
